National Pukyong University (President Jang Young-su) held a centennial anniversary event.
On the afternoon of the 9th, the 100th anniversary opening ceremony was held at the university headquarters, attended by guests including Kim Kwang-hoe, Deputy Mayor for Economic Affairs of Busan City; Jung Hyun-min, Executive Vice President of the Busan Chamber of Commerce and Industry; former presidents Kang Nam-ju and Park Maeng-eon; Seo Young-ok, President of the Alumni Association; Lee Seung-chul, Honorary President of the Alumni Association; former Alumni Association Presidents Lee Sang-jo and Cho Hyung-rae; Jin Gil-ho, President of the AMP Alumni Association; Kang Ui-gu, Director of the Busan Consulate; as well as faculty, staff, and students.
National Pukyong University was established through the integration of Busan Technical College, founded in 1924, and Busan Fisheries College, founded in 1941, becoming the first national comprehensive university to merge in 1996.
At the ceremony, the university introduced its historical milestones and celebrated achievements through the screening of a historical timeline video, congratulatory speeches and messages from domestic and international guests, awards for 100 distinguished individuals who have contributed to the university, and the presentation of the centennial history book.
President Jang Young-su stated, “The first page of history that began in 1924 has spanned an entire century to reach today,” adding, “Based on the specialized capabilities accumulated over a long history, we will leap forward as a global prestigious university leading the resolution of regional community challenges as well as global human issues.”
On this day, three professors?Lee Hee-young (Department of Early Childhood Education), Oh Cheol-woong (Major in Resource Biology), and Jung Won-kyo (Major in Biomedical Engineering)?received academic awards for contributing to academic development by publishing excellent papers in domestic and international journals.
Following them, three professors?Kim Jeong-hwan (Major in Human ICT Convergence), Kim Kwang-il (Department of Fisheries Biomedical Science), and Ji Sang-won (Major in Mechanical Systems Engineering)?received the Young Researcher Award for their creative and passionate research activities.
Seven professors?No Yong-seok (School of International Area Studies), Kwon Han-sang (Major in New Materials Engineering), Lee Jeong-hoon (Major in Metallurgical Engineering), Chae Soo-jong (Major in Industrial Chemistry), Kim Young-seok (Major in Environmental Geological Science), Seo Jin-ho (Major in Mechanical Systems Engineering), and Ahn Se-ryung (School of Business Administration)?received the Industry-Academia Cooperation Award for their active joint research and technology transfer efforts.
In addition, awards were presented for university development contributions, commendations for 100 distinguished individuals who have brought honor to the university, awards for university development and strengthening alumni ties, Alumni Association President’s Award, special awards for students and staff, and long-term service awards for faculty and staff.
Following the ceremony, a Pukyong family unity concert was held at the university theater as part of the Homecoming Day event.
